Solution for 7x+3=38 equation:


Simplifying
7x + 3 = 38

Reorder the terms:
3 + 7x = 38

Solving
3 + 7x = 38

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-3 + 7x = 38 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+ 7x = 38 + -3
7x = 38 + -3

Combine like terms: 38 + -3 = 35
7x = 35

Divide each side by '7'.
x = 5

Simplifying
x = 5
